Its not the size of the boat, its the ~motion~ in the ocean.

And by that I mean, having played my usual iphone 4s and also an ipad, i find that there is a slight edge in long distance shooting with the ipad.

But I feel faster at switching flight control inputs with my smaller iphone. And this is critical in the medium to short range game.

I play with sensitivity maxed out, which is partly why I love my bomb in a long range head to head engagement. Thanks to realism in the game, the stick inputs are much more responsive when the aircraft is light. With my bomb on, I can make the minute adjustments needed for a long shot.

Also: I believe my ihpone 4s has more pixels than my old 32" flatscreen. More than enough, though I find myself too close to my phone. It makes my eyes hurt after playing a long sesh.

I've played on my IPhone 4S, ipad 4("the new ipad") and on a kindle fire (non-hd). I definitely prefer the ipad. Old eyes and superior resolution are a great match. The kindle has comparable resolution, but the control of the plane is different and I just can't fly as well. If I had to choose between Kindle and iPhone, in would probably go for the phone, just because the controls are close to the ipad(but still different). iPhone seems more sensitive, which inguess could be better if I acclimated to it. Larger ipad is also a little more tiring on the arms. You might have to actual see me play in person to understand, but I'm sure it looks like a mix between aerobics and a seizure.
